Certain lots of Advanced Medical Optics' contact lenses solution may have been contaminated with bacteria, which may cause eye infections or Microbial Keratitis to unsuspecting consumers.
Investigation and potential class action against Advanced Medical Optics, which is the manufaturer of the "Complete MoisturePlus" multipurpose contact lens care solution and Active Packs.
Advanced Medical Optics has recalled 2.9 million bottles of Complete MoisturePlus contact lens solutions after harmful bacteria were found in units sold in Japan. The contamination was found after a retailer in Japan complained that bottles of the contact lens solution appeared to be damaged. Product sold in Japan were found to have bacterial contamination, which compromised sterility. Because of this production-line issue at its manufacturing plant in China, Advanced Medical Optics has taken the necessary precaution of recalling 18 lots distributed in the U.S. which were manufactured on the same production lines during the same production period.
Contamination from contact lens solution may have serious side effects, including eye infection and microbial keratitis.
Included in the recall: COMPLETE MoisturePLUS Active Pack; COMPLETE MoisturePLUS 12oz (360 mL); COMPLETE MoisturePLUS 2 X 12 oz.

Abbott (NYSE: ABT) acquired advanced Medical Optics. Advanced Medical Optics is now a wholly owned subsidiary of Abbott and has been renamed Abbott Medical Optics Inc. Abbott Medical Optics is a medical devices company that manufactures and sells LASIK surgical devices, cataract surgical devices and contact lens care products
